In 2012, Transcontinental re-implemented Oracle PeopleSoft ERP, deploying PeopleSoft FSCM version 9.1 as its ERP Financial platform. The project targeted core financial and procurement functions for the Canadian manufacturing firm of approximately 7,500 employees and $2.053 billion in revenue, centralizing transaction processing and ledger management under a single ERP Financial instance.
Oracle PeopleSoft ERP was configured to deliver core FSCM capabilities, including General Ledger, Accounts Payable, Accounts Receivable, Cash Management, Fixed Assets and Purchasing, with module setups aligned to standard ERP Financial workflows. The implementation emphasized PeopleSoft workflow automation for approvals and period close orchestration, and configured ledger accounting rules to support consistent financial reporting.
The deployment architecture favored a centralized application footprint to enforce a standardized chart of accounts and accounting rules across business units, while role based security and segregation of duties controls were implemented within PeopleSoft. The re-implementation encompassed staged testing, data conversion into PeopleSoft FSCM 9.1, and coordinated cutover planning to align accounting, treasury and procurement teams.
Governance established formal ownership by corporate finance and procurement, instituted change control for configuration updates, and standardized finance process workflows to sustain the Oracle PeopleSoft ERP environment. Operational coverage concentrated on corporate finance, accounting and procurement functions within the ERP Financial scope.

In 2014, Transcontinental implemented Infinite BrassRing ( Formerly IBM Kenexa BrassRing ) as its Applicant Tracking System. The deployment placed Infinite BrassRing on the corporate career site, using Kenexa BrassRing as ATS on their website to capture and manage external candidate applications.
The implementation focused on standard Applicant Tracking System capabilities, configured to support job requisition creation, candidate sourcing and application intake, structured applicant workflows, interview scheduling, offer management, and recruitment reporting and analytics. Infinite BrassRing ( Formerly IBM Kenexa BrassRing ) was configured to enforce staged candidate statuses and recruiter handoffs, and to provide career site-hosted application forms and branded candidate experiences.
Operational coverage targeted recruiting and human resources functions, with Talent Acquisition teams using the Applicant Tracking System to centralize candidate records and track hiring activities. The integration with the public career site established the primary inbound channel for external applicants and routed submissions into the ATS workflow for screening and selection.
Governance centered on standardized hiring workflows and approval routing inside the Applicant Tracking System, with configured user roles for recruiters and hiring managers and audit-ready candidate data capture to support compliance and hiring governance. The rollout emphasized process standardization for requisition-to-offer lifecycles and centralized applicant tracking within the ATS environment.

In 2019, Transcontinental implemented Nakisa Enterprise Facility Management to support lease and real-estate reporting across its Canadian real estate portfolio. Nakisa Enterprise Facility Management was deployed to centralize lease management workflows within finance and corporate real estate, aligning rent payment processing, critical-date follow-ups and custom reporting for CRE and finance teams.
The implementation centers on lease and real-estate reporting and lease management capabilities, with explicit functional use for rent payment processes, critical-date tracking and custom reporting. The testimonial is published on Nakisa real estate and IWMS product pages, indicating Facility Management usage as part of Nakisa’s integrated IWMS and real-estate suite rather than a standalone module, and the deployment scope is focused on Transcontinental’s real estate portfolio in Canada supporting finance and corporate real estate business functions.
